- 2013-1-25 11:56:05
- 类型:原创
- 来源:电脑报
- 报纸编辑:薛昱
- 作者:
英特尔早在五年前就针对移动设备推出了凌动(Atom,阿童木)处理器,可目前在这个市场至今仍然是个小配角。也许英特尔之前根本就不在乎这些,坐拥其PC和服务器芯片业务创造的丰厚利润,自以为可以高枕无忧了。好吧,现在它开始在乎了!英特尔在刚结束的CES2013上,公布了最新的Bay Trail平台——其灵魂就是代号“Valleyview”的凌动处理器(以下简称,新Atom)!
四个Silvermont核心,回归乱序执行架构
除了采用四核架构外,新Atom最大的亮点无疑是采用最新的Silvermont核心,正式支持乱序执行指令。乱序执行是相对于顺序执行而言的。顺序执行让一条线程中的各个指令根据其原有顺序逐一执行,这样芯片内部就完全无需加入用于指令分析和运算结果合成的逻辑。顺序执行架构最怕遇到的情况就是执行一条高延迟的指令时所需要的数据迟迟未被送到缓存中来,这时执行单元就必须一直处于空闲等待的状态中,这会大大降低性能。这好比请A、B、C三个名人为晚会题写横幅"春节联欢晚会"六个大字,每人各写两个字。如果这时在一张大纸上按顺序由A写好"春节"后再交给B写"联欢",然后再由C写"晚会",那么这样在A写的时候,B和C必须等待,而在B写的时候C仍然要等待而A已经没事了。由于顺序执行“头脑”简单,因此可极大地减少晶体管使用量,更易控制功耗!
Valleyview采用4个Silvermont内核,每两核共享1MB L2缓存,频率在1.2-2.4GHz之间,除了整合第七代图形核心、双通道DDR3内存控制器外,南桥芯片功能也集成在一起,是有史以来集成度最高的Atom产品!
而所谓乱序执行技术就是允许指令按照不同于程序中指定的顺序发送给执行部件的一套方法,通过把不能立刻执行的指令搁置在一边而把能立刻执行的后续指令提前处理,这样可以提高执行速度。以上为例,如果采用三个人分别用三张纸同时写的做法,那么B和C都不必须等待就可以同时各写各的了,甚至C和B还可以比A先写好也没关系(就象乱序执行),但当他们都写完后就必须重新在横幅上(自然可以由别人做,就象CPU中乱序执行后的重新排列单元)按"春节联欢晚会"的顺序排好才能挂出去。在乱序执行这种结构下,CPU可以更灵活地安排指令,不必因为等待读取内存信息或是特定的执行资源而浪费时间,而代价则是功耗的增加和核心尺寸的增加。因此,为了控制功耗及核心尺寸以满足成本需求,此前Atom处理器一直采用顺序执行指令方式。这也是为什么Atom一直支持超线程的原因——英特尔希望借助超线程技术来在一定程度上弥补顺序执行效率低下的缺点。
Silvermont核心回归到乱序执行架构,最立竿见影的效果就是性能提升。目前英特尔并没有公布新Atom的具体资料,我们并不清楚Silvermont核心的解码器及指令的执行性能,但从英特尔公布的性能提升数据来看,与采用顺序执行设计的Atom相比,支持乱序执行的新Atom在指令效能方面得到了质般的提升——性能是上代凌动Z2760的两倍以上。正因为如此,新Atom不再支持超线程技术,毕竟从目前平板、手机应用情况来看,实打实的四线程所提供的性能已经是绰绰有余了,而额外地四个虚拟线程基本是在打酱油,砍掉了超线程还可以在一定程度上减少晶体管。
报纸客服电话:4006677866 报纸客服信箱:pcw-advice@vip.sin*.c*m 友情链接与合作:987349267(QQ) 广告与活动:675009(QQ) 网站联系信箱:cpcw@cpcwi.com
Copyright © 2006-2011 电脑报官方网站 版权所有 渝ICP备10009040号